Leveraging Options Strategies

Options strategies play a particularly important role in spinking. Strategies like arbitrage pairs, volatility arbitrage, and statistical arbitrage can be implemented using options to exploit mispricings and generate risk-adjusted returns. For example, a volatility arbitrage strategy might involve simultaneously buying and selling options on the same underlying asset, betting on a divergence between implied volatility and realized volatility. This requires a sophisticated understanding of options pricing models and the factors that influence volatility. Misjudging these factors can lead to substantial losses, highlighting the importance of rigorous risk management and careful position sizing.

  • Pairs Trading: Identifying correlated assets and exploiting temporary divergences in their price relationship.
  • Volatility Arbitrage: Capitalizing on discrepancies between implied and realized volatility.
  • Statistical Arbitrage: Using quantitative models to identify and profit from statistical anomalies.
  • Convertible Arbitrage: Exploiting mispricings between a convertible bond and its underlying stock.

The key to success with these approaches lies in correctly identifying situations of temporary imbalance. Careful evaluation of market cycles and inherent risks related to each strategy is necessary for protecting capital.

Developing a Robust Risk Model

A robust risk model should incorporate several key elements, including value-at-risk (VaR), stress testing, and scenario analysis. VaR measures the potential loss in value of a portfolio over a given time horizon with a certain level of confidence. Stress testing assesses the portfolio's resilience to extreme market events. Scenario analysis explores the impact of specific, plausible scenarios on the portfolio's performance. Regularly updating and refining the risk model is critical to ensure its effectiveness in a constantly changing market environment. Ignoring this aspect can lead to unforeseen and potentially devastating consequences.

  1. Define clear risk limits for each position and the overall portfolio.
  2. Implement stop-loss orders to automatically exit positions when predefined thresholds are breached.
  3. Conduct regular stress tests to assess the portfolio's vulnerability to extreme market events.
  4. Employ scenario analysis to evaluate the impact of specific, plausible scenarios on portfolio performance.
  5. Continuously monitor market conditions and adjust risk parameters as needed.
